Foundation Safety and rescue course. - 2010/08/23 18:03
After the last committee meeting there appeared to be some intrest in a safety course but the white water safety and rescue (WWSR) was a bit on the advanced side for some. The Foundation Safety and Rescue Trraining (FSRT) course was mentioned and seemed more appropriate. This gives the basices of safe kayak / canoe and rescue skills all of which are revisited on the WWSR course. The full sylabus is available on the BCU website.
Two of my collegues are capable or running this BCU course, i've had a chat with them and it would seem we would need 6 people at least to make it a goer and the price would be about £50 each. The club would be able to help out with funding of some sort for this course, lets leave the specifics of costs untill we see if any interest exists.
Basically if you're interested in getting the basics of safety correct then this is the course for you. Most of if not all would be run on flat water so paddling ability is not an issue. Any takers?? Post who and when, I would suggest that weekends are easiest for all to make and the location would be at Castle Semple Centre, Lochwinnoch. The dates there are flexible so give me some idea of when suits you.
